Thousands and thousands of American house buyers have taken on dangerous and customarily extra pricey various financing, partially as a result of even creditworthy patrons might have bother discovering conventional mortgages for lower-priced properties, new analysis suggests.

One in 15 present house debtors, or about 7 million Individuals, makes use of various financing, together with preparations wherein they make funds on to the vendor as an alternative of to a lender, in accordance with a current survey by the Pew Charitable Trusts. The survey additionally discovered that using various financing was highest amongst Hispanic debtors and folks with an annual revenue beneath $50,000.

The financing preparations typically lack shopper protections accessible with conventional house loans and are evenly regulated by a patchwork of federal and state guidelines, stated Tara Roche, supervisor of Pew’s house financing undertaking. Including to purchaser confusion, the preparations might have completely different names in several elements of the nation.

The scale of the choice financing market is murky as a result of there is no such thing as a systematic nationwide assortment of knowledge about such purchases, Roche stated. In lots of states, the agreements wouldn’t have to be recorded in a public registry, as typical mortgage purchases do.

When the house financing undertaking carried out a nationwide survey of about 5,000 adults in June, the quantity who stated they’d used various financing was a lot increased than it had anticipated.

“We had been very stunned to see that 36 million individuals have used various financing, unfold out throughout the USA,” Roche stated.

Most Individuals want mortgages to assist pay for his or her properties. However in some instances, individuals — or the properties they need to purchase — might not qualify for a traditional mortgage. In different situations, some eligible debtors could also be pushed to various financing as a result of it’s exhausting to search out conventional mortgages for quantities beneath $150,000, in accordance with Pew. Lenders have little incentive to make small loans as a result of bigger loans are extra worthwhile.

Pew discovered the most typical kind of other financing to be private property or “chattel” loans, which are sometimes used to purchase manufactured properties (previously referred to as cellular properties). The loans are akin to conventional mortgages however typically carry a lot increased rates of interest and shorter phrases, leading to increased month-to-month funds and extra curiosity paid over the lifetime of the mortgage when put next with manufactured-home debtors who acquire mortgages. As a result of the loans will not be thought of conventional mortgages, they don’t seem to be topic to foreclosures guidelines, and lenders typically can repossess the properties shortly if a borrower falls behind.

With chattel loans, the borrower usually buys the construction however rents the land beneath it. Landowners — more and more, skilled traders — can elevate the hire to ranges the borrower can’t afford, resulting in a default.

In a single widespread kind of seller-financed settlement, referred to as a “contract for deed” or a land contract, the vendor extends credit score on to the customer, who usually doesn’t obtain the deed to the property till the mortgage is paid. As a result of patrons lack proof of possession, their funds might not construct fairness within the property, and it will not be clear who’s answerable for taxes and repairs. The loans usually lack foreclosures protections, so patrons who fall behind in funds might threat eviction and lack of their funding in the event that they miss a cost.

“They arrive with very excessive threat,” stated Mike Calhoun, president of the Heart for Accountable Lending. “They’re virtually at all times a horrible thought.”

Nontraditional financing wants additional scrutiny by policymakers, Calhoun stated, significantly as a result of patrons could also be more and more pressured to think about it as housing turns into much less inexpensive.

House costs have surged due to an absence of accessible properties, and mortgage charges are rising. The typical rate of interest on a 30-year fixed-rate house mortgage reached 5% in mid-April, the best in additional than a decade. Rising charges and costs mixed with tight stock “are making the pursuit of homeownership the most costly in a era,” mortgage finance big Freddie Mac stated.

Manufactured properties supply a big pool of unsubsidized inexpensive housing, however dangerous financing and challenges with land possession can undermine their potential as an answer to the housing scarcity, Roche stated.

The business wants “extra cautious oversight and regulation,” Calhoun stated, whether it is to be a viable “mainstream” various.

Listed here are some questions and solutions about various house financing:

Can various financing assist individuals personal properties?

Pew stated extra analysis was wanted to quantify how typically homebuyers succeeded in securing title to their properties when utilizing nontraditional financing. In a separate report, Pew stated that “just about nothing is understood in regards to the share of households that truly find yourself proudly owning their properties when utilizing these agreements.” But it surely additionally stated accessible proof “clearly signifies frequent poor outcomes.” A 2012 examine that centered on low-income settlements in Texas, as an illustration, discovered that fewer than 20% of contract-for-deed patrons made the transition to a deed.

How can I defend myself when utilizing various financing?

If you’re contemplating shopping for with some kind of various financing, at all times analysis different choices, Calhoun stated. Some patrons might really feel intimidated by in search of financing at a conventional lender, however it’s best to start out there, he stated: “Examine together with your financial institution or credit score union.”

Purchases that embrace each a manufactured house and the land beneath it could be eligible for typical mortgages, Calhoun stated. “Individuals must comparability store,” he stated.

Sarah Bolling Mancini, a lawyer with the Nationwide Shopper Regulation Heart, stated preparations corresponding to land contracts carried important dangers. A technique debtors can defend themselves, she stated, is to file an affidavit or a replica of the financing contract with an area registry of deeds or county clerk’s workplace to doc their monetary curiosity within the property. Individuals can do that themselves or search low-cost or free authorized assist. The federal authorities presents an internet search device.

What’s the distinction between a manufactured house and a cellular house?

Though many individuals use the phrases interchangeably, manufactured properties are factory-built homes made after mid-1976 that adjust to building and security requirements set by the Division of Housing and City Growth, in accordance with the Shopper Monetary Safety Bureau. Cell properties had been constructed earlier than 1976. The business produces about 90,000 factory-built properties a 12 months, the Manufactured Housing Institute, a commerce group, says.
